Resolving Common Issues with Hunter I20 Sprinklers
Hunter I20 sprinklers are known for their reliability, but even the best systems can encounter problems. Fortunately, many common issues can be fixed by yourself. To get started, initially inspecting your system for any visible damage or issues. Check the sprinkler heads for clogs or debris, and ensure that the control valve is working correctly. A common problem is a damaged solenoid valve, which controls the flow of water to each zone. If you think this might be the issue, replace the valve with a new one.
- Additionally, it's important to check the wiring and connections for any loose or corroded components.
- Bear in mind to take into account the possibility of a problem with your water supply, such as low pressure or a broken main line.
However you're unable to fix the issue on your own, it's best to consult a qualified irrigation professional for assistance.
